Chassis Maintenance
Adjusting the Cargo-Bed
Latches
If the cargo-bed latch is out of adjustment, the cargo
bed vibrates up and down as you drive the machine.
You can adjust the latch posts to make the latches
hold the cargo bed snugly to the chassis.
1.
Verify that the cargo bed is latching.
Note:
If the cargo bed does not latch, the
bed-latch striker is likely too low. If the cargo
bed latches, but vibrates up and down as you
drive, the bed-latch striker is likely too high.
